CVE-2017-1285: Input Validation

Published Jul 12, 2017
·
Updated

IBM WebSphere MQ 9.0.1 and 9.0.2 could allow an authenticated user with authority to send a specially crafted message that would cause a channel to remain in a running state but not process messages. IBM X-Force ID: 125146.

Affected Software

2 affected components
IBM WebSphere MQ=9.0.1
IBM WebSphere MQ=9.0.2
